Karyn Becker Bennett currently works for the Department of Homeland Security, U.S. Immigration and Customs Enforcement’s Office of Enforcement and Removal Operations (ERO). She is a Project Manager focused on internal and joint business transformation and process reengineering for biometric (fixed platform and mobile) and other systems used to properly identify or verify individuals throughout the lifecycle of ERO immigration enforcement.  Prior to her work at ICE, she spent several years at the DHS Office of Biometric Identity Management (then the US-VISIT Program), primarily in a Customer Engagement role working with, and understanding the business processes of, components of the Departments of Defense, Justice, and Homeland Security.  She is broadly familiar with Federal government biometric systems and the programs that use them, and functions as a subject matter expert on biometrics in her current role.  She holds a Master’s degree in Security Studies from Georgetown University and a Graduate Certificate in Identity Management from the Naval Postgraduate School.
